American Caresource Holdings, Inc. Sees FY 2009 Revenue Outlook At Low End Of Prior Range
American Caresource Holdings, Inc. announced that for fiscal 2009, it expects to generate revenues of approximately $70 million, which is at the lower-end of its anticipated range of $70 to $85 million. According to Reuters Estimates, analysts on an average are expecting the Company to report revenue of $70 million for the same period.
American Caresource Holdings, Inc. Signs With AirCARE1 Signing
American Caresource Holdings, Inc. announced the expansion of its transportation services category with the signing of AirCARE1 International, a worldwide ambulance service specializing in the airborne intensive care transportation. Onboard, AirCARE1 International uses a customized patient care system that includes an exclusive double thick mattress, an integrated knee bracket for patient positioning, and an arch monitoring system that attaches directly to the stretcher so patients are continuously monitored every step of the way while the AirCARE1 medical team transports the patient bedside to bedside. The AirCARE1 team includes pilots, critical care nurses, paramedics, respiratory therapists as well as physicians. Additionally, AirCARE1 International provides noise-cancelling headsets with therapeutic music as well as touch therapy during flight. American Caresource Holdings, Inc. Lowers FY 2009 Revenue Guidance
American Caresource Holdings, Inc. announced that it expects revenues for the fiscal 2009 to be in the range of $70-$85 million compared to $85-$95 million as had previously been reported. According to Reuters Estimates, analysts are expecting the Company to report revenue of $88 million for fiscal 2009. The Company cited that continued softness in consumer health care spending influenced by current economic conditions as the primary reason for such guidance.
